Maintaining Your Heating System

Regular Heating Service is essential in avoiding costly repairs and ensuring the system is working efficiently. Seasonal check-ups provide a preemptive approach to potential problems. Always ensure that your heating components are clean and free from blockages. Additionally, checking and replacing your filters regularly improves air quality and the performance of your heating system.

The Advantages of Wifi and Smart Thermostats

The advent of modern technology has paved the way for more intelligent ways of managing heating systems. Wifi and smart thermostats allow you to control your heating system remotely and can adjust automatically based on your preferences, saving energy and lowering costs.

Indoor Air Quality Management

Excellent Indoor Air Quality is essential for the health and comfort of all residents. Actions such as regularly changing filters, using air purifiers, and keeping your home properly ventilated significantly contribute to improved air quality.
